Family Medicine/Obstetrics Faculty Physician (MD/DO) - UNC Health Chatham
UNC Health · Siler City, NC · 6 mo ago
On-siteHealthcareFull-time
Responsibilities
- Cover labor & delivery including surgical coverage.
- Additional duties may include hospitalist work, continuity clinic, or specialty clinics, depending on qualifications.
- Teaching & Education: Opportunity to work with a diverse faculty and train future healthcare providers for underserved populations.
- Research: Encouraged to develop scholarly interest and produce scholarly work (e.g., national presentations, manuscript submissions every 1-2 years).
- Supervision: Likely to supervise Advanced Practice Providers.
- Institutional Citizenship: Improve access, cost, quality, and health outcomes. Engage in community outreach, attend professional events to assist with program and relationship development, and maintain timely documentation and satisfaction metrics.
Requirements
- MD or DO required.
- Board Certified/Board Eligible in Family Medicine.
- Completed ACGME-approved 3-year family medicine residency with strong perinatal healthcare training.
- Fellowship training in operative obstetrics is mandatory.
- Desirable: Additional fellowship training and/or an advanced degree (e.g. MPH).
About the Role
Join an experienced team of physicians (FM and OBGYN) and midwives. Faculty rank and salary is commensurate with qualifications and experience. Excellent UNC faculty benefits include paid leave, retirement plans, and clinical incentive pay.
